[arch-commits] Commit in pdns/trunk (PKGBUILD)
Douglas Soares de Andrade
douglas at archlinux.org
Tue Mar 24 10:01:00 UTC 2009
Date: Tuesday, March 24, 2009 @ 06:01:00
Author: douglas
Revision: 31106
upgpkg: pdns 2.9.22-1
Modified:
pdns/trunk/PKGBUILD
----------+
PKGBUILD | 29 ++++++++++++-----------------
1 file changed, 12 insertions(+), 17 deletions(-)
Modified: PKGBUILD
===================================================================
--- PKGBUILD 2009-03-24 10:00:32 UTC (rev 31105)
+++ PKGBUILD 2009-03-24 10:01:00 UTC (rev 31106)
@@ -1,7 +1,8 @@
# $Id$
# Maintainer: Jan de Groot <jgc at archlinux.org>
+
pkgname=pdns
-pkgver=2.9.21
+pkgver=2.9.22
pkgrel=1
pkgdesc="A modern, advanced and high performance authoritative-only nameserver"
arch=(i686 x86_64)
@@ -13,26 +14,16 @@
replaces=('pdns-ldap' 'pdns-mysql' 'pdns-sqlite' 'pdns-pgsql')
conflicts=('pdns-ldap' 'pdns-mysql' 'pdns-sqlite' 'pdns-pgsql')
install=pdns.install
-options=(!makeflags)
+options=(!makeflags !libtool)
backup=('etc/powerdns/pdns.conf')
source=(http://downloads.powerdns.com/releases/${pkgname}-${pkgver}.tar.gz
- fix-ldapbackend-openldap.dpatch
- gcc43-fixes.dpatch
- ns-glue-records-out-of-zone.dpatch
+ 2.9.18-default-mysql-options.patch
pdns.rc
pdns.conf)
-md5sums=('a0d650dd1489ed46b36dfcc1d73653af'
- '9aaca9812e491448e1aaaeae4e44809e'
- 'c8f442eb5e19c220ca157eca79f921da'
- '14719108a63206d57e196992af72b052'
- '16e2d32e9781be7afa8f1700740bcdb0'
- 'a390ab49c4fcde205629be33bddc2e6c')
build() {
cd ${srcdir}/${pkgname}-${pkgver}
- patch -Np1 -i ${srcdir}/fix-ldapbackend-openldap.dpatch || return 1
- patch -Np1 -i ${srcdir}/gcc43-fixes.dpatch || return 1
- patch -Np1 -i ${srcdir}/ns-glue-records-out-of-zone.dpatch || return 1
+ patch -Np1 -i ${srcdir}/2.9.18-default-mysql-options.patch || return 1
touch AUTHORS NEWS
libtoolize --force --copy || return 1
aclocal || return 1
@@ -42,11 +33,11 @@
--sysconfdir=/etc/powerdns \
--libexecdir=/usr/lib \
--libdir=/usr/lib/powerdns \
- --infodir=/usr/info \
--mandir=/usr/share/man \
--with-modules="" \
--with-dynmodules="ldap pipe gmysql gpgsql gsqlite3 geo" \
--disable-recursor || return 1
+
make || return 1
make DESTDIR=${pkgdir} install || return 1
install -m755 -d ${pkgdir}/etc/rc.d
@@ -54,6 +45,10 @@
rm ${startdir}/pkg/etc/powerdns/pdns.conf-dist
install -m644 ${startdir}/src/pdns.conf ${startdir}/pkg/etc/powerdns/
install -m755 ${startdir}/src/pdns.rc ${startdir}/pkg/etc/rc.d/pdns
-
- rm -f ${pkgdir}/usr/lib/powerdns/*.{la,a}
}
+md5sums=('8a6ff842733aca885577eb54e983a1ff'
+ '90fb32e843326d14359c508cef855929'
+ '2cc96f8436323eca57fb95a63ea39efd'
+ 'abbe18f5cbf3d927b235a1bb217451d8'
+ '16e2d32e9781be7afa8f1700740bcdb0'
+ 'a390ab49c4fcde205629be33bddc2e6c')
More information about the arch-commits
mailing list